Filippo Drago is affiliated with the University of Catania in Italy and has a research focus primarily within the field of Medicine. Their work spans several subfields including Pharmacology, Molecular Biology, Ophthalmology, Neurology, and Cellular and Molecular Neuroscience.

The scientist's research covers a range of topics with notable attention to:

  • Cannabis and Cannabinoid Research
  • Retinal Diseases and Treatments
  • Tryptophan and Brain Disorders
  • Stress Responses and Cortisol
  • Neuroscience and Neuropharmacology Research
  • COVID-19 Clinical Research Studies
  • Treatment of Major Depression
